#3db93f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3db93f is composed of 23.9% red, 72.5%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.9%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 121 degrees, a saturation of 50.4% and a lightness of 48.2%. #3db93f color hex could be obtained by blending #7aff7e with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#3db93f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030803 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3db93f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#768076 is the less saturated color, while #04f208 is the most saturated one.
